Why Hormones Matter

Hormones act as the body’s messengers, influencing everything from mood and energy levels to muscle growth and metabolic function. As we age, hormone levels naturally decline, which can lead to a variety of challenges, including fatigue, weight gain, reduced libido, and brain fog. “Optimal hormone levels aren’t just about feeling younger,” Matt explains during the episode. “They’re about giving your body the tools it needs to thrive.”

Breaking Down Hormone Replacement Therapy (HRT)

Hormone Replacement Therapy is a medical approach to restoring optimal hormone levels. Whether you’re dealing with low testosterone, imbalanced estrogen, or other deficiencies, HRT can provide tailored solutions to address these issues. Busting Myths About Hormone Therapy

Matt also tackles some common misconceptions surrounding HRT. From fears about safety and side effects to confusion about who can benefit, he provides clear, evidence-based insights to demystify the process.



Takeaways for Listeners

This episode is packed with actionable advice for anyone curious about hormone health or considering HRT. Here are some key takeaways:

·    Pay attention to the subtle signs of hormonal imbalance—your body might be telling you something important.

·    Don’t be afraid to seek expert guidance and get comprehensive testing.

·    HRT isn’t a one-size-fits-all solution; personalized care is essential for long-term success.

·    Lifestyle factors like nutrition, exercise, and stress management play a pivotal role in optimizing results.
